How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Midwest City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Midwest City Studio Apartments | $681 | $600 | $815 |
| Midwest City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$859 | $635 | $1,648 |
| Midwest City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$956 | $700 | $1,800 |
| Midwest City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,268 | $835 | $2,628 |
| Midwest City 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,560 | $1,300 | $1,717 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Midwest City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Midwest City with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Midwest City is at Sandhill Apartments listed at $835.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Midwest City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Midwest City is $1,268.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Midwest City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Midwest City is a 1,400 square feet unit starting from $1,300 at Edge at 40 Townhomes & Apartments.
What is the average size for Midwest City 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Midwest City is currently 1,112 sq ft.
